The night of Sept. 25, 2024, Eleanor Marie Myrick, 86, was called to her heavenly home. She left this world peacefully, surrounded by her loved ones.
Eleanor was a dedicated wife, mother and grandmother. She was a graduate of the Karnak Community High School. Eleanor was a fierce Child of God and all who knew her would agree that the love of Christ was shown through her. Eleanor faithfully attended the Victory Assembly Church in Paducah, Kentucky. She will be greatly missed by all.
Eleanor was born in Boaz, Illinois, on Oct. 29, 1937. She leaves behind her husband, Alfred (Gene) Myrick (married 69 years), her children, Randy Myrick and Tina (Joe) Rushing, her grandchildren, Daniel (Kristie) Myrick and Megan (Trevor) Jenkins, Christina (Michael) Culp as well as great-grandchildren Brian Myrick, Teagan and Eleanor Jenkins, Wesley and Brentley Culp.
Eleanor was preceded in death by her son, Kevin Myrick, her daughter-in-law, Kathy Myrick, her sisters, Verna Heal (Baccus) and Barbara Ellerbusch (Baccus), and parents, Paul and Franzena Baccus.
Funeral services honoring the life of Mrs. Eleanor Marie Myrick were held at 11 a.m. Tuesday, Oct. 1, 2024, at Wilson Funeral Home in Karnak. Rev. Gary Derossett officiated. Interment followed at Anderson Cemetery in Boaz.
Pallbearers were Danny Myrick, Brian Myrick, Steve Ellerbusch, Alan Heal, Robert Heal and Trevor Jenkins.
